What is Admission Management Software?
Admission Management Software is a digital platform that manages the complete student admission lifecycle, including:
- Online application submission
- Applicant tracking
- Document verification
- Communication management
- Interview scheduling
- Online fee collection
- Admission approvals
- Student enrollment
In addition to streamlining administrative tasks, the software enables universities to deliver consistent and personalized communication throughout the admission process.

How Admission Management Software Personalizes Communication
1. Sends Personalized Messages
Admission Management Software enables universities to send customized messages based on an applicant’s profile and progress.
Examples include:
- Welcome emails
- Application confirmation messages
- Program-specific information
- Document submission reminders
- Interview invitations
- Admission offers
- Enrollment instructions
Personalized communication makes applicants feel recognized and supported.
2. Automates Communication Workflows
The software automatically sends relevant messages when applicants complete specific actions.
Examples include:
- Application submission confirmations
- Missing document reminders
- Interview scheduling notifications
- Payment confirmations
- Admission status updates
Automation ensures applicants receive timely communication without requiring manual intervention.
3. Supports Multi-Channel Communication
Admission Management Software enables universities to communicate through multiple channels, including:
- SMS
- Student portals
- Mobile notifications
Using multiple communication channels improves message delivery and increases applicant engagement.
4. Provides Real-Time Updates
Applicants receive instant notifications regarding:
- Application status
- Document verification
- Interview schedules
- Fee payment confirmation
- Admission decisions
Real-time updates improve transparency and reduce applicant uncertainty.
5. Uses Applicant Data for Personalization
The software stores valuable applicant information such as:
- Preferred academic program
- Application stage
- Submitted documents
- Communication history
- Admission progress
Universities can use this information to deliver relevant and timely messages that meet each applicant’s needs.
6. Maintains Complete Communication History
Every interaction with an applicant is recorded within the system.
Admission teams can review:
- Emails sent
- SMS notifications
- Follow-up reminders
- Phone call notes
- Applicant responses
This communication history enables staff to provide more informed and personalized support.
7. Improves Follow-Up Management
The software automatically sends reminders for:
- Incomplete applications
- Missing documents
- Interview dates
- Payment deadlines
- Enrollment confirmations
Automated follow-ups keep applicants engaged and reduce the risk of application abandonment.
8. Enhances Collaboration Across Departments
Admissions often involve multiple departments, including admissions, finance, academics, and administration.
A centralized communication platform ensures that all departments have access to updated applicant information, enabling consistent messaging and better coordination.

Essential Features to Look For
When selecting Admission Management Software, universities should prioritize features such as:
- Automated email and SMS communication
- Applicant segmentation
- Workflow automation
- Communication history tracking
- Real-time notifications
- Applicant tracking dashboard
- Reporting and analytics
- Mobile accessibility
- Cloud-based deployment
- Role-based user access
- Integration with Student Information Systems (SIS), ERP, and CRM platforms
These capabilities enable universities to personalize communication at every stage of the admission journey.
Best Practices for Personalizing Communication
To maximize the benefits of Admission Management Software, universities should:
- Address applicants by name in every communication.
- Send messages based on program interests and application stage.
- Respond promptly to applicant inquiries.
- Automate routine updates and reminders.
- Maintain consistent messaging across departments.
- Monitor communication performance using analytics.
- Collect applicant feedback regularly.
- Continuously refine communication workflows.
